MEDIUM 6.5 Microsoft
CVE-2025-48964
ping in iputils before 20250602 allows a denial of service (application error in adaptive ping mode or incorrect data collection) via a crafted ICMP Echo Reply packet, because a zero timestamp can lead to large intermediate values that have an integer overflow when squared during statistics calculations. NOTE: this issue exists because of an incomplete fix for CVE-2025-47268 (that fix was only about timestamp calculations, and it did not account for a specific scenario where the original timestamp in the ICMP payload is zero).

Affected Products
- cbl2 iputils 20211215-3 on CBL Mariner 2.0
- azl3 iputils 20240117-2 on Azure Linux 3.0
- cbl2 iputils 20211215-4 on CBL Mariner 2.0
